Plateforme de calcul
Qu’est-ce qu’une plateforme de calcul ?
Une plateforme de calcul est un environnement de données assurant l’implémentation des logiciels. Elle peut être constituée soit de la structure du système d’exploitation (SE), soit de l’architecture matérielle physique de l’ordinateur sur lequel s’exécute le logiciel.
Quels sont les différents types de plateformes de calcul ?
Un large éventail de plateformes de calcul modernes et héritées sont utilisées dans le monde actuel du calcul. Des plateformes matérielles aux plateformes cloud en passant par les platform-as-a-service, il existe de véritables plateformes de calcul pour tous les environnements et toutes les applications.
- Les plateformes matérielles fonctionnent au sein d’une architecture de données composée d’un ensemble de composants matériels compatibles, et figurent souvent dans les systèmes de calcul hérités. Elles ont généralement une capacité de rétro suivi de la compatibilité pour la durée de vie de l’architecture de données de l’entreprise.
- Les plateformes cloud servent à créer et à déployer des applications dans un environnement cloud, qu’il s’agisse de logiciels ou de services.
- Les platform-as-a-service (PaaS) consistent en un package complet pour le développement et le déploiement de services cloud. Fournissant l’architecture complète requise par les organisations pour héberger leurs applications et exécuter leurs logiciels, elles gagnent rapidement du terrain en tant qu’offre d’environnement de calcul.
- Les plateformes client/serveur fournissent une infrastructure et une capacité de calcul sur des serveurs web physiques. Être disponible sur site signifie que les organisations ont un accès immédiat au matériel en cas de besoin ou pour des raisons de sécurité.
Comment les plateformes de calcul fonctionnent-elles ?
L’objectif principal d’une plateforme de calcul est de fournir l’architecture requise pour le déploiement et la gestion de logiciels et d’applications. Le système a besoin du matériel (c’est-à-dire un dispositif) et d’un système d’exploitation sous lequel le programme ou l’application s’exécute. Or, pour qu’un programme ou qu’une application puisse s’exécuter, il lui faut une plateforme pour l’héberger, et c’est là qu’une plateforme de calcul entre en jeu.
Les plateformes de calcul fonctionnent par le biais de plusieurs composants. Chaque composant est nécessaire dans différents environnements pour accomplir la tâche demandée. Voici quelques exemples de composants de plateforme requis dans divers environnements :
- Le matériel est une partie essentielle du processus de calcul et n’est accessible que par le biais de systèmes intégrés. Ce processus de calcul est souvent décrit comme une «∘exécution bare metal∘».
- Un navigateur joue un rôle essentiel dans l’exécution d’un logiciel basé sur le Web et y héberge spécifiquement ce logiciel. Ceci ne comprend pas le processus d’exécution d’un navigateur sous un système d’exploitation.
- Un cadre fournit l’infrastructure réelle nécessaire à la réalisation du calcul. Certains cadres sont prêts à l’emploi. Bien que soumis à plusieurs restrictions, ils restent un bon élément à inclure dans les environnements de calcul présentant des exigences très particulières.
- Une plateforme de calcul virtualisée comprend du matériel, un système d’exploitation, des logiciels et un stockage qui permettent à un programme spécifique de s’exécuter en dehors de ses limites normales. Ainsi, une version virtualisée fournirait la structure permettant à une application native Mac de s’exécuter sur un PC Windows.
Quelle importance occupent des plateformes de calcul dans l’infrastructure IT moderne ?
- Performances et évolutivité : les plateformes de calcul fournissent la puissance de traitement et les ressources nécessaires pour exécuter efficacement des activités complexes, permettant aux entreprises d’étendre leurs opérations et de réaliser un calcul haute performance.
- Flexibilité et agilité : les plateformes de calcul cloud assurent une allocation de ressources à la demande, permettant un déploiement rapide des applications, la possibilité d’évoluer facilement et la capacité de s’adapter au changement des besoins de l’entreprise.
- Optimisation des coûts : les plateformes de calcul contribuent à réduire avantageusement les coûts en éliminant les investissements initiaux en matériel et en fournissant des modèles de paiement flexibles comme le paiement à l’utilisation, source de réduction globale des coûts.
- Accessibilité et collaboration : les plateformes de calcul basées sur le cloud proposent un accès à distance et une collaboration entre des équipes géographiquement dispersées, stimulant l’efficacité des workflows et la collaboration en temps réel au sein d’un projet.
- Fiabilité et reprise après sinistre : les plateformes de calcul intègrent des fonctionnalités telles que la redondance et les mécanismes de reprise après sinistre, garantissant la protection des données et des systèmes critiques, limitant les temps d’arrêt et assurant la continuité de l’activité.
- Innovation et expérimentation : les plateformes de calcul fournissent des outils, des cadres et des services qui stimulent la créativité et autorisent le développement et le lancement rapides de nouvelles applications et de nouveaux services.
En conclusion, les plateformes de calcul sont essentielles à l’infrastructure IT moderne car elles permettent aux organisations de répondre aux exigences d’un monde numérique et interconnecté.
Qu’entend-on par plateformes de calcul traditionnelles ?
Les plateformes de calcul traditionnelles renvoient à une infrastructure sur site que les organisations déploient et gèrent au sein de leurs propres datacenters physiques. Voici deux exemples de plateformes de calcul traditionnelles :
- Serveurs bare metal : les serveurs bare metal fournissent un accès direct aux ressources matérielles, assurant des performances élevées, ainsi qu’un contrôle, une sécurité et une personnalisation renforcés auprès de charges de travail spécifiques.
- Technologies de virtualisation : les hyperviseurs permettent à plusieurs systèmes d’exploitation et applications de s’exécuter simultanément sur un seul serveur, optimisant l’utilisation des ressources et offrant une flexibilité grâce à l’abstraction matérielle.
Dans les plateformes de calcul traditionnelles, les organisations ont un contrôle total sur leur infrastructure, mais sont confrontées à des contraintes de coûts et de maintenance élevées. La transition vers des solutions basées sur le cloud autorise une capacité d’évolution, une rentabilité et des services gérés, encourageant les organisations à adopter le cloud computing pour améliorer l’agilité et réduire leurs dépenses.
En quoi consistent les plateformes de calcul cloud ?
Les plateformes de calcul cloud renvoient à l’infrastructure et aux services assurés par les fournisseurs de services cloud pour que les organisations puissent exécuter leurs applications et processus dans un environnement cloud. On distingue trois types de plateformes de calcul cloud :
- Infrastructure as-a-service (IaaS)
– Machines virtuelles : les plateformes IaaS permettent aux organisations de créer et de gérer des machines virtuelles leur donnant le contrôle du système d’exploitation et de la stack logicielle.
– Stockage : les plateformes IaaS proposent des solutions de stockage évolutives qui optimisent le stockage et l’extraction de données.
– Réseau : l’IaaS fournit des réseaux virtuels, des équilibreurs de charge et des pare-feux qui contribuent à sécuriser les connexions et à gérer le trafic réseau.
- Plateform-as-a-service (PaaS)
– Déploiement applicatif : les plateformes PaaS simplifient le déploiement applicatif avec des environnements préconfigurés et des processus automatisés.
– Outils et cadres de développement : le PaaS fournit une variété de langages de programmation, de bibliothèques et d’outils pour le développement applicatif.
– Évolutivité et équilibrage de charge : le PaaS gère une mise à l’échelle et un équilibrage de charge automatiques des applications lui permettant de s’ajuster sur l’augmentation du trafic et des charges de travail.
– Avantages : le PaaS propose des cycles de développement plus rapides, un déploiement simplifié, une évolutivité automatique et une moindre gestion de l’infrastructure.
- Fonction as-a-service (FaaS)
– Architecture pilotée par les événements : les fonctions des plateformes sans serveur sont déclenchées par des événements tels que des requêtes HTTP ou des mises à jour de bases de données.
– Adaptation automatique : les plateformes sans serveur adaptent automatiquement les fonctions selon la demande, optimisant l’utilisation des ressources.
– Paiement à l’utilisation : les organisations ne sont facturées que pour le temps d’exécution réel et pour les ressources consommées par leurs fonctions.
– Avantages : les plateformes sans serveur réduisent la complexité opérationnelle, optimisent les coûts, offrent une évolutivité automatique et permettent un développement et un déploiement rapides.
– Remarques : il convient de prendre en compte les retards potentiels du démarrage à froid et les limitations liées au temps d’exécution des fonctions et à l’utilisation des ressources.
Les plateformes de calcul cloud apportent aux organisations la flexibilité, l’évolutivité et la rentabilité nécessaires pour créer, déployer et faire évoluer leurs applications dans le cloud.
En quoi consistent les plateformes de calcul de conteneur ?
Les plateformes de calcul de conteneurs s’articulent autour de technologies de conteneurisation et de plateformes d’orchestration de conteneurs. Découvrons-les plus en détail :
- Technologies de conteneurisation (par ex. Docker) :
– Isolation : les conteneurs assurent une isolation au niveau du processus, de sorte que les applications peuvent s’exécuter indépendamment, sans interférence.
– Portabilité : les conteneurs peuvent être déployés sur n’importe quel système prenant en charge la technologie de conteneurisation, garantissant un comportement cohérent.
– Efficacité des ressources : les conteneurs sont légers, partagent le noyau du système hôte et optimisent l’utilisation des ressources pour des performances efficaces.
- Plateformes d’orchestration de conteneurs :
– Kubernetes : une plateforme open source automatisant le déploiement, l’adaptation et la gestion des conteneurs, proposant des fonctionnalités telles que la découverte de services, l’équilibrage de charges, les mises à jour en continu et des capacités d’auto-rétablissement.
– Docker Swarm : une plateforme d’orchestration de conteneurs fournie avec Docker, simplifiant le déploiement et la gestion d’applications conteneurisées sur plusieurs nœuds avec des fonctionnalités de clustering, de découverte de services, d’adaptation et de mises à jour en continu.
– D’autres solutions d’orchestration de conteneurs offrent des fonctionnalités similaires avec des caractéristiques et des intégrations supplémentaires spécifiques au cloud.
Les plateformes de calcul de conteneurs permettent aux organisations de créer et de déployer des applications de manière cohérente et évolutive, en exploitant les avantages des technologies de conteneurisation et d’orchestration.
En quoi consistent les plateformes de calcul quantique ?
- Présentation de l’informatique quantique :
L’informatique quantique utilise des qubits, lesquels peuvent exister dans plusieurs états simultanément, pour effectuer des calculs complexes plus efficacement que les ordinateurs classiques, ce qui leur permet de résoudre des problèmes de calcul très ardus.
- Défis de l’informatique quantique :
L’informatique quantique en est encore à ses premiers stades de développement et est appelée à résoudre les défis suivants :
– Stabilité des qubits : difficulté à maintenir la stabilité des qubits et à réduire les erreurs liées au bruit et aux perturbations environnementales.
– Évolutivité : adapter les systèmes quantiques à un niveau où ils peuvent surpasser les ordinateurs classiques pour des applications pratiques reste un défi important.
– Correction d’erreurs : nécessité vitale de développer des codes de correction d’erreurs efficaces et des systèmes tolérants aux pannes pour préserver la précision de l’informatique quantique.
– Applications limitées : identifier et développer des applications pratiques au-delà de la cryptographie, de l’optimisation et de la simulation quantique est une recherche permanente.
En quoi consistent les plateformes de calcul hybrides ?
- Le cloud computing hybride :
Le cloud computing hybride est l’intégration d’une infrastructure sur site avec des clouds publics/privés, associant l’évolutivité et la flexibilité au contrôle des données. Les charges de travail sont réparties entre les structures sur site et celles dans le cloud, l’ensemble constituant une plateforme de calcul hybride.
- Intégration des plateformes sur site et dans le cloud :
Les plateformes de calcul hybrides impliquent l’intégration d’une infrastructure sur site et de plateformes cloud pour créer un environnement informatique cohérent. Cette intégration peut prendre différentes formes :
– L’intégration des données : intégration transparente des données entre les systèmes sur site et dans le cloud, avec transfert et synchronisation des données en toute sécurité.
– Déploiement d’applications : déploiement des applications sur l’infrastructure sur site et dans le cloud, l’hébergement étant sur site et les composants cloud étant sollicités pour l’évolutivité et l’accessibilité.
– Dispersion des ressources : utilisation de ressources cloud supplémentaires pendant les pics de demande avec évolution dynamique de l’infrastructure, l’infrastructure sur site assurant le fondement pour les opérations normales.
- Gestion et orchestration d’environnements de calcul hybride :
La gestion et l’orchestration des environnements de calcul hybrides nécessitent des outils et des stratégies efficaces. Voici leurs principaux aspects :
– Plateformes de gestion cloud (CMP) : gestion et contrôle centralisés des ressources sur site et cloud, leur provisionnement, surveillance et gestion étant assurés via une interface unique.
– Connectivité et réseau : connectivité réseau fiable et sécurisée entre l’infrastructure sur site et les fournisseurs de cloud à l’aide de technologies telles que les VPN, les connexions dédiées et le SDN.
– Orchestration et automatisation : gestion des charges de travail conteneurisées dans des environnements hybrides avec des outils d’orchestration tels que Kubernetes, et automatisation du déploiement et de l’ajustement des applications.
– Sécurité et conformité : prise en compte des exigences de sécurité et de conformité liées aux composants sur site et dans le cloud, ce qui comprend les contrôles d’accès, le chiffrement des données, la gestion des identités et les contraintes de conformité.
Une gestion et une orchestration efficaces des environnements de calcul hybrides garantissent une intégration transparente, l’optimisation des ressources, la sécurité et la conformité réglementaire sur l’infrastructure sur site et dans le cloud, permettant ainsi aux organisations de tirer parti du meilleur des deux mondes.
Liste sélective des éléments à prendre en considération pour choisir une plateforme de calcul
Trois facteurs clés sont à prendre en compte lors de la sélection d’une plateforme de calcul :
- Exigences en matière de performances et d’évolutivité :
Évaluez vos besoins en termes de performances et d’évolutivité afin de vous assurer que la plateforme de calcul peut satisfaire les conditions de votre charge de travail. Il convient d’étudier les points suivants :
– Puissance de traitement : assurez-vous que les options de processeur, de RAM et de stockage de la plateforme satisfont vos exigences de performances en évaluant ces alternatives.
– Évolutivité : examinez la capacité d’extension de votre plateforme en réponse aux changements de la charge de travail, en considérant ses fonctionnalités d’adaptation automatique et aptitude à gérer un trafic accru ou une hause des besoins de charge de travail.
– Performances réseau : pour garantir une vitesse de communication efficace, évaluez la connectivité réseau, la bande passante et la latence de la plateforme.
- Modèles de coût et de paiement :
Familiarisez-vous avec la structure des coûts et les modèles de paiement associés à la plateforme de calcul. Examinez les points suivants :
– Modèles de paiement : évaluez si la plateforme fournit des modèles de paiement adaptés à votre utilisation, tels qu’un paiement à l’utilisation ou un forfait par abonnement.
– Optimisation des coûts : tenez compte du coût total de possession à long terme, en intégrant les coûts initiaux, les dépenses d’exploitation et les économies potentielles liés à l’évolutivité ou à l’optimisation des ressources.
– Transparence des coûts : ayez une visibilité claire sur les ressources de calcul, le stockage, le transfert de données et les coûts de service supplémentaires pour maintenir la transparence de la structure de tarification.
- Aspects liés à la sécurité et à la conformité :
Assurez-vous que la plateforme de calcul réponde à vos exigences de sécurité et de conformité. Examinez les points suivants :
– Sécurité des données : évaluez le cryptage de la plateforme, les contrôles d’accès et la conformité aux normes de sécurité devant assurer la protection des données.
– Exigences de conformité : déterminez si la plateforme respecte les réglementations et les exigences de traitement des données spécifiques du secteur considéré.
– Audit et surveillance : étudiez les fonctionnalités de journalisation et de surveillance de la plateforme permettant de détecter et de répondre aux incidents de sécurité ou aux violations de conformité.
Comment les plateformes HPE Compute améliorent-elles l’innovation et la sécurité ?
Les systèmes de calcul HPE favorisent l’innovation en fournissant de manière unique et fiable, et au bon endroit, la plateforme appropriée, répondant aux exigences spécifiques des charges de travail. Si votre entreprise a besoin de rapidité et d’agilité dans un environnement de données diversifié, HPE Green Lake est votre solution. En permettant de libérer des ressources informatiques tout en accélérant le délai de rentabilisation, HPE GreenLake offre la fiabilité là où vous en avez le plus besoin.
Protégez votre organisation avec une approche holistique à 360 degrés de la sécurité grâce à HPE ProLiant Security. Réponse aux menaces actuelles et futures, HPE ProLiant Security offre une protection exceptionnelle avec le portefeuille de serveurs standard le plus sécurisé au monde. Il assure une sauvegarde sur toute la durée de vie de vos données : création, déploiement et mise hors service sécurisée en fin de vie.
Avec le provisionnement zero trust de HPE Compute Security, votre technologie Silicon Root of Trust s’étend toujours plus loin, intégrant l’ensemble de l’architecture ProLiant. Par ailleurs, compte tenu de la possibilité de configurer vos serveurs avec des certificats cryptographiques leur garantissant un accès sécurisé, HPE Server Configuration Loc, les certificats de plateforme sécurisent encore davantage le provisionnement au sein de votre infrastructure de données. Les infrastructures physiques HPE respectent des exigences de conformité strictes pour tous les produits HPE. Elles fournissent une chaîne logistique fiable, et éliminent toute menace supplémentaire de violation éventuelle grâce à une protection renforcée des données – de la fabrication à la livraison –, de sorte que vous n’avez pas à vous inquiéter.